Problem Opening or Closing Your Mouth
Experiencing problem opening up or shutting your mouth is a clear sign that you ought to consult an oral surgeon right away. This symptom can be a sign of different underlying dental health problems that require timely focus.
Below are five feasible reasons for your trouble in opening or closing your mouth:
- Temporomandibular Joint (TMJ) Condition: TMJ disorder influences the joint that links your jawbone to your head. It can cause pain and tightness, making it hard to move your jaw.
- Tetanus: Lockjaw, likewise called trismus, is a condition where the jaw muscles spasm and prevent regular mouth opening.
- Dental Cancer Cells: Trouble in mouth movement can be a very early indicator of dental cancer. It's crucial to get it checked by an oral doctor.
- Infection: An infection in the oral cavity or salivary glands can cause swelling and difficulty in mouth activity.
- Trauma: Injury to the jaw or face can lead to troubles with jaw activity.
If you experience difficulty opening or closing your mouth, do not delay looking for professional aid from a dental specialist.

Loose or Shifting Teeth
If you observe your teeth coming to be loosened or changing, it's vital to seek advice from an oral specialist quickly. This could be an indicator of a severe oral problem that needs prompt attention. Below are some reasons why loosened or shifting teeth shouldn't be disregarded:
- Trauma or injury: Teeth can end up being loose because of a strike to the mouth or face. An oral doctor can evaluate the damage and give suitable therapy.
- Periodontal illness: Advanced gum illness can create the sustaining structures of the teeth to weaken, bring about tooth mobility. An oral surgeon can examine the degree of the illness and advise therapy choices.
- Dental cavity: Extreme decay can undermine the honesty of the tooth, creating it to become loose. An oral specialist can establish the most effective course of action.

Clicking or Popping Jaw Joint
Do you experience a hitting or popping feeling in your jaw joint? This could be an indication that you need to speak with an oral cosmetic surgeon quickly.
Clicking or popping in the jaw joint, also referred to as the temporomandibular joint (TMJ), can indicate an issue with the joint's alignment or feature. It might be caused by conditions such as TMJ condition, joint inflammation, or a displaced disc in the joint.
This hitting or popping can bring about pain, discomfort, and problem in opening up or closing your mouth. If left untreated, it can aggravate and impact your daily life.
As a result, it is essential to seek the expertise of an oral doctor that can identify the underlying cause and give suitable treatment options to alleviate your signs and symptoms and prevent more problems.
